HAIKYU!! The Dumpster Battle Movie Revealed IMAX Visual!

The most eagerly awaited battle begins in a month!

One month left until HAIKYU!! The Dumpster Battle Movie in Japan! The official website of Haikyu!! anime have been updated with a IMAX Visual for the movie! Haikyu!! FINAL anime film’s first of two parts, subtitled “Gomisuteba no Kessen” (The Dumpster Battle), is set to premiere in Japan on February 16, 2024!

STAFF:
Director: Susumu Mitsunaka
Scriptwriter: Mitsunaka
Character designer: Takahiro Kishida
Assistant director: Mariko Ishikawa
Color designer: Mayumi Satou
Theme Song: “orange” by SPYAIR
Animation Production: Production I.G

Toho animation returns to produce the two Haikyu!! FINAL anime films with the animation continuing to be made by the team at Production I.G. Crunchyroll is streaming all four TV anime seasons of the Haikyu!! adaptation and describes the series as follows:

Based off of the original Weekly Shonen Jump manga series from Haruichi Furudate, Haikyu!! is a slice-of-life sports anime revolving around Shoyo Hinata’s love of volleyball. Inspired by a small-statured pro volleyball player, Hinata creates a volleyball team in his last year of middle school. Unfortunately the team is matched up against the “King of the Court” Tobio Kageyama’s team in their first tournament and inevitably lose. After the crushing defeat, Hinata vows to surpass Kageyama After entering high school, Hinata joins the volleyball team only to find that Tobio has also joined.
